Homemade ginger beer #1

Yield: 1 Servings

Measure Ingredient
1 \N Jar or bottle larger than 32-oz with a lid that can be tightly sealed
1 large Piece of ginger root (at least 1 oz); peeled & crushed
⅓ cup Lime juice
3 smalls Limes; peel of -or-
1 \N Lemon; peel of
½ cup Sugar
3¾ cup Boiling water
¼ teaspoon Yeast
¼ cup Lukewarm water

From "The Best of People & Food" Recipes by cruising sailors for cruising sailors by Seven Seas Press

To make 1 quart(US): Combine the crushed ginger,lime peel,juice and sugar in the jar. Pour in the boiling water. Cover loosely and let cool to room temp. Dissolve the yeast in the lukewarm water and add.

Seal the jar as tightly as possible and let stand at room temp overnight.

Chill, strain and serve.
